BMW Color Code A61

Hello all,

I drive a 2009 135i convertible in crimson red / taupe. The color code is A61.

Today I went to my dealer and bought the BMW ColorSystem Paint Stick Set in code A61.

It is labelled A61 "Carmine Red". Apart from references to the opera Carmen, huh?

It looks like the right red, but wet paint and dry paint often are 2 completely differed hues.

The part numbers differ, but A61 seems to be common.

Carmine Red = 51 91 0 427 960

Crimson Red = 51 91 0 427 870

Any ideas?

Thanks

I checked with multiple dealers and they all came back with the same thing. I'm guessing BMW's marketing department just changed the name at some point and didn't update everything. I've used it and the color looks good.
